Andrew C. drops 2 teams and still has a chance to win!?!
Two time past champion Andrew C. flirted with history today. He nearly became the first and only Ganzan to ever lose all four teams the first day. First it was Iowa State that went down in flames. Then it was Baylor who screwed the pooch. Seeing the writing on the wall, the Extravaganza Selection Committee was pulling for Mr. C. to make history... but it was not to be. His 6th seeded Butler team held on down the stretch, and his 8th seeded NC St team made a last second shot to beat LSU (who missed it's last 12 shots, 6 crucial free throws, and blew a 16 point lead in the last four minutes). Suddenly Andrew C. was in a position to potentially make history in a different way, by joining Corey W. as only the second three time champion in Extravaganza history. When asked for his thoughts, the confident yet delicate genius of Mr. C. shone through in these subtle musings: "It's really working out just as I planned. Everything is falling right into place. It's like Lao Tzu once said, 'A couple more wins, and I'll be able to buy you. Now get out of my face.'"
In other happenings, SMU got the short end of the stick to UCLA on a questionable last second goaltending call, causing two Ganzans, including Michael S. (who's only hope now is a tie with five other people), to drop a team. The first day totals were:
